The Power of Hands-On Edutainment

When we talk about crafting, we are really talking about the foundation of how children learn. Hands-on learning—sometimes called kinesthetic learning—allows children to process information by physically interacting with objects. For a young child, the difference between hearing about a circle and physically cutting one out of construction paper is immense. The physical action solidifies the conceptual knowledge.

By focusing on "edutainment," we ensure that the learning happens naturally. We do not need to sit children down for a lecture on chemistry when we can simply make a batch of homemade clay. As they watch liquid ingredients turn into a moldable solid, they are observing a physical change in real-time. This approach takes the pressure off the adult to be a "teacher" and allows us to be co-explorers with our children.

Building Fine Motor Skills

One of the most immediate benefits of crafting is the development of fine motor skills. Activities like peeling stickers, using safety scissors, and squeezing glue bottles strengthen the small muscles in the hands and fingers. These are the same muscles your child will use for writing, buttoning their clothes, and eventually performing more complex tasks. When we frame these exercises as "making a goofy robot," the work feels like play.

Fostering Patience and Problem Solving

Crafting rarely goes perfectly on the first try. A paper plane might not fly, or the glue might take longer to dry than expected. These moments are invaluable for teaching patience. When a child has to figure out why their cardboard castle keeps falling over, they are practicing basic engineering and problem-solving. We encourage parents to let their children struggle just a little bit with these challenges, as the "aha!" moment that follows is where real confidence is built.

Setting Up Your Home Craft Station

One of the biggest hurdles to crafting at home is the fear of the mess. However, with a little bit of preparation, we can make the experience low-stress for everyone involved. You do not need a dedicated art room to have fun. A kitchen table or a cleared-off desk works perfectly.

Step 1: Gather your "Forever Supplies." Create a bin that stays tucked away but is easy to grab. This should include scissors, non-toxic glue, tape, markers, and a few rulers.

Step 2: Start a "Recycle Bin" for Art. Before you toss out that cereal box or paper towel roll, think of it as a building block. Cardboard is the unsung hero of home crafting. It is sturdy, free, and can be transformed into almost anything.

Step 3: Define the Workspace. Use a plastic tablecloth or even a large flattened paper bag to cover your surface. This creates a clear boundary for where the "messy" fun happens and makes cleanup as easy as folding up the paper and tossing the scraps.

Step 4: Set the Expectation. Explain to your child that part of being a "chef" or an "artist" is the cleanup. When we involve them in the tidying process, they learn to respect their tools and their space.

STEM-Infused Crafts: Science You Can Touch

The best crafts are the ones that make a child ask, "How did that happen?" These are the projects where science and art collide. By introducing STEM concepts through craft, we make subjects like physics and chemistry feel approachable and exciting.

Homemade Sculpting Clay

Making clay from scratch is a classic kitchen science experiment. By mixing simple ingredients like baking soda, cornstarch, and water over a low heat, you are demonstrating how heat can cause a chemical reaction.

As the mixture thickens, talk to your child about the transition from liquid to solid. Once it cools, they have a blank canvas for their imagination. They can mold animals, beads, or even "fossils." The Physics of Spin Art

Paper plate spin art is a favorite because the results are always a surprise. By placing a paper plate on a simple spinning device (like an old salad spinner or even a handheld drill with an adapter), and dropping paint onto it, kids can see centrifugal force in action.

Watch as the paint moves:

  • The Center: The paint stays in a concentrated glob.
  • The Edge: As the plate spins, the paint is "thrown" outward toward the rim.
  • The Patterns: The faster the spin, the thinner and more spread out the lines become.

This is a great moment to discuss how motion affects matter. It is a simple physics lesson disguised as a vibrant masterpiece.

Recycled Engineering: Building with Cardboard

We often overlook the humble cardboard box, but for a child, it is the beginning of a robot, a spaceship, or a castle. These projects fall under the "E" in STEM—Engineering.

Goofy Robots and Shape Recognition

Using different sizes of boxes (cereal boxes, tea boxes, and shoe boxes), children can learn about 3D shapes and structural integrity.

  • The Body: A large rectangle provides the base.
  • The Limbs: Toilet paper rolls become arms and legs.
  • The Details: Bottle caps and buttons become "sensors" and "power buttons."

While they are gluing their robot together, talk about balance. If the arms are too heavy, does the robot tip over? How can we reinforce the legs to make them stronger? This is the scientific method in its most playful form.

Cardboard Tube Telescopes

A simple paper towel roll can become a tool for observation. While we know it doesn't actually magnify objects, the act of looking through a tube helps a child focus their attention on a single point in the environment. This is the first step in scientific observation.

The Art of Nature: Bringing the Outdoors In

Connecting with nature is a vital part of a child's development. Crafts that utilize natural materials or mimic natural processes help children develop an appreciation for the world around them.

Coffee Filter Flowers and Chromatography

This craft is a beautiful way to teach color mixing and how liquids travel through solids. By drawing on coffee filters with washable markers and then dripping water onto them, the colors begin to spread and separate.

Myth: STEM is only for older kids who can do math. Fact: STEM starts with observation and experimentation. Even a toddler can learn the basics of chromatography by watching colors bleed across a coffee filter.

Once the filters dry, you can pinch them in the middle and secure them with a pipe cleaner to create a vibrant bouquet. This activity naturally leads to conversations about how plants "drink" water from the soil through their stems. Homemade Sidewalk Paint

For those sunny afternoons, homemade sidewalk paint is a must. By mixing equal parts cornstarch and water with a few drops of food coloring, you create a non-toxic paint that dries into a chalk-like finish.

This activity encourages large-scale creativity. Unlike a small piece of paper, the driveway or sidewalk allows for big, sweeping movements. Children can draw life-sized versions of themselves or map out an entire town for their toy cars. It is an excellent way to practice gross motor skills alongside their artistic expression.

Creating a Screen-Free Rhythm at Home

In a world full of digital distractions, intentional crafting time provides a necessary reset. We find that when children are deeply engaged in a project, the "need" for a tablet or television fades away.

The "Art Class" Approach

For many families, especially those homeschooling or looking for structured weekend activities, setting a regular "art class" time can be very helpful. It doesn't have to be long—even 30 minutes of focused creation can satisfy a child's need for engagement.

  • Monday: "Found Object" Day (using things from the recycle bin).
  • Wednesday: "Science Lab" Day (mixing, oozing, and reacting).
  • Friday: "Nature Study" Day (crafts inspired by the outdoors).

Collaborative Projects

Not every craft needs to be an individual effort. Collaborative projects, like building a giant cardboard castle or painting a family "time capsule" box, teach teamwork. Adults and children working together fosters a sense of partnership. When we ask our children for their "expert opinion" on where a robot’s antenna should go, we are validating their ideas and building their leadership skills.

Managing the Mess Without Losing the Fun

It is important to remember that a "perfectly clean" craft session is often a sign that the children weren't allowed to truly explore. However, we can manage the chaos.

  • Use Trays: Giving each child a baking sheet or a plastic tray to work on keeps the glue and glitter contained to a specific area.
  • The "Wet Rag" Rule: Have a damp cloth nearby for sticky fingers. This prevents the glue from migrating to the doorknobs and furniture.
  • Containerize: Keep small items like beads or sequins in muffin tins. This prevents them from rolling off the table and into the rug.

Bottom line: Preparation is the antidote to parenting stress. By setting boundaries for the mess, you allow your child the freedom to be truly creative.

Adapting Crafts for Different Ages

As children grow, their crafting needs change. What delights a three-year-old might feel too simple for a nine-year-old. The key is to offer the same project but with different levels of complexity.

For Toddlers and Preschoolers (Ages 3-5)

Focus on sensory experiences. They love the feel of the clay, the sound of crinkling paper, and the visual of colors mixing. Their "finished" products will likely look abstract, and that is okay! The goal here is exploration and the development of basic motor control.

For Elementary-Aged Kids (Ages 6-9)

At this age, children are interested in functionality. They want their paper plane to fly farther or their robot to have "working" parts. This is the time to introduce more specific STEM concepts. Use rulers to measure the wingspan of their planes or talk about the symmetry in their butterfly drawings. For a hands-on space-themed option, the Galaxy Donut Kit fits beautifully here.

For Tweens (Ages 10+)

Older kids enjoy projects that have a "real world" application. They might be interested in tie-dyeing their own headbands, creating intricate paper beads for jewelry, or even designing a working bird feeder. They can handle more complex tools and longer multi-step processes.

Educational Connections: More Than Just Glue

As educators, we know that every craft can be mapped back to a learning objective. If you are looking to justify "play time" as "school time," here is how these activities translate:

  • Mathematics: Every time a child measures a piece of string or counts out ten buttons for a robot, they are practicing numeracy. Fractions come into play when we talk about a "half cup" of flour for clay or folding a paper plate into quarters.
  • Literacy: Encourage your child to tell you the "story" of what they are making. If they build a monster puppet, what is the monster's name? Where does it live? This builds narrative skills and vocabulary.
  • Chemistry: Understanding how different substances interact—like vinegar and baking soda or oil and water—is the basis of all chemical science.
  • Environmental Science: Using recycled materials teaches the importance of sustainability and seeing the value in what others might call waste.

The Role of the Educator and Parent

Our job during these activities is not to do the work for the child. It is to be the "facilitator of wonder." Instead of saying, "Here is how you fix that," try asking, "What do you think would happen if we tried this instead?"

This shift in language changes the dynamic. It turns the activity from a directed task into an open-ended exploration. We want our children to feel like the lead investigators in their own lives. When we step back and let them take the lead, we are giving them the greatest gift a teacher can provide: the permission to be curious.
